Make sure that boiler duty is at optimum efficiency. For example, dont use two boilers at 30 percent output if you can run one at 60 to 70 percent output ENERGY SAVING-DAY 19
vTHERMODYNE
If you measure steam or gas, measure the mass flow, not the volume flow. It takes ten times the energy to create 1 m3 of steam at 10 bar than at 1 bar, yet the volume is the same ENERGY SAVING-DAY 20
vTHERMODYNE
Make sure you are only generating what you need. Measure the demand and compare it with what the boiler is generating. This will ensure youre not wasting steam heating up your factory instead of your processENERGY SAVING-DAY 21

Remove soot deposits when flue gas temperature rises 40C above the normal. A coating of 3mm thick soot on the heat transfer surface can cause an increase in fuel consumption of as much as 2.5%.
ENERGY SAVING-DAY 23
vTHERMODYNE
Recover heat from steam condensate. For every 6C rise in boiler feed water temperature through condensate return, there is 1% saving in fuel.
ENERGY SAVING-DAY 24
vTHERMODYNE
Boilers should be monitored for flue gas losses, radiation losses, incomplete combustion, blow down losses, excess air etc. Proper control can decrease the consumption upto 20%.
ENERGY SAVING-DAY 25
vTHERMODYNE
Stop steam leakage. Steam leakage from a 3 mm-diameter hole on a pipeline carrying steam at 7kg/cm2 would waste 32 kl of fuel oil per year amounting to a loss of Rs. 3 lakh.
